Industrial Water Treatment: Global Macroeconomic Context

Water security is no longer an ecological compliance checkpoint; it has evolved into a key economic survival imperative for heavy industries. Globally, chemical processing plants, municipal utility providers, oil and gas refiners, and paper manufacturers are facing unprecedented regulatory pressure. With environmental watchdogs in North America, Europe, and Asia-Pacific slashing permissible Total Dissolved Solids (TDS), Chemical Oxygen Demand (COD), and turbidity limits, operators require reliable, high-yield chemistry to treat process waters before circulation or discharge.

Traditional water remediation approaches are failing to keep up with the velocity of modern manufacturing operations. In high-turbidity systems, the key is rapid destabilization of colloidal particles. What is the difference between PAC-01 and industrial grade PAC? +

Our High Purity PAC-01 is produced from aluminum hydroxide rather than industrial bauxite. It contains a minimum Al2O3 active concentration of 30% with extremely low iron and heavy metals content (less than 100ppm). It is specifically certified for drinking water treatment and fine papermaking where color and chemical purity are paramount. Industrial-grade PAC generally contains trace amounts of ferric chloride, making it highly effective for heavy municipal sewage treatment where cost-efficiency and quick settling are preferred.

How does Aluminum Chlorohydrate (ACH) reduce chemical sludge disposal costs? +

ACH is highly basic (typically 83%), meaning it possesses a high concentration of pre-formed polymeric aluminum complexes compared to standard PAC. This high basicity increases charge neutralization efficiency at a lower active dose. Lower chemical dosage translates directly into less chemical sludge generated at the clarifier underflow, significantly cutting dehydration energy and sludge landfill disposal fees.

What criteria should dictate the choice between APAM and CPAM in sludge dewatering? +

Selection depends entirely on the charge profile of the suspended solids. Most organic biological sludges (such as municipal primary or secondary waste sludge) are negatively charged, making Cationic Polyacrylamide (CPAM) the logical choice to achieve rapid charge-neutralization and bridging. Conversely, inorganic mining wastes, clay slurries, and metallurgical washings typically exhibit positive surface charges or respond better to hydrogen-bonding, making Anionic Polyacrylamide (APAM) far more effective.
